## Tuning

Lintbarrow's resolver retries mask the flaky upstream at Corvel's edge, but only if backoff stays under the health-check interval. Reviewers: reject changes that raise retry count without lowering per-attempt timeout, since the product must stay below the 2s budget. Negative-cache TTL is intentionally short. Current constants, referenced throughout the retry module, are as follows.

constants for yaduf-fahag:
BUDGETS = {
    "kelix": 528,
    "briwyn": 734,
}

There are two environments: rehearsal and production. Rehearsal operates on a cloned bucket manifest and never deletes source objects; production performs the full archive-and-prune cycle nightly. Future maintainers should note that the prune step is irreversible, so always validate manifest checksums in rehearsal first. Each environment reads its settings from a mounted file at startup, reproduced here for production.

config for bahop-baduf:
[kasion]
team = lamath
access_code = ac_d807e5
host = kasion.paliqcloud.corp
port = 4000
owner = julix.tamvan
peer = frair.qorvelsoft.local

Decision pending on moving tier-one support to Kestrel Assist. Quote covers 18 months, fixed seat pricing, Vantrey office location. Savings estimate: 22% against current in-house cost. Risks: handover period of eight weeks, possible churn among existing support staff, quality dip during transition. Darnell's team has modeled severance and retention costs; net benefit holds under all three scenarios. Sign-off needed from Ops and Legal by the 15th. Keep this internal. The rationale connects to a broader direction we have not announced.

internal memo for tagef-hadup: Gross margin on Ulaath came in at 15 percent against a plan of 5 percent. Only 7 of the 120 pilot accounts renewed Ulaath, so a churn review is set for October 15.

Before merging, confirm the FuelLedger fleet fuel-usage report build passes the aggregation checks: per-vehicle totals must reconcile with depot-level sums within 0.1%, and the Cranmoor depot exclusion flag must remain set until its telemetry backfill completes. The reviewer should verify the report template version matches the schema tag in the manifest. Once checks pass, the packaged report bundle is signed and pushed to the distribution bucket. Signing is performed with the release key listed immediately below.

release key, taduf-yajef: bky13_uGiieNoy5KKUY